When addressing health concerns, it's crucial to recognize between prescription and over-the-counter medications. Prescription formulas are obtained from a healthcare physician after a diagnosis. They often address severe conditions and may have potential complications. Over-the-counter medications, on the conversely, are accessible without a doctor's order and are typically used for moderate symptoms.

  • Remember that even over-the-counter medications can have side effects.
  • Constantly review the instructions carefully before using any medication.
  • Talk to a healthcare professional if you have doubts about which type of medication is right for you.

Pharmaceutical Solutions: Personalized Dosage Through Compounding

Compounding pharmacies serve as vital Compare drug prices resources for patients requiring individualized treatment. Unlike conventional pharmacies that primarily offer pre-made medications, compounding pharmacies have the unique ability to prepare customized formulations adjusted to a patient's particular needs. This personalized approach can be essential for individuals with intolerances, children, or those requiring medications in alternative dosage forms, such as liquids, creams, or suppositories.

  • Several factors can influence the decision to utilize a compounding pharmacy, including a patient's specific medical condition and their tolerance to commercially available medications.
  • Furthermore, compounding pharmacies often work closely with physicians to ensure that the compounded medication is suitable and meets the patient's exact requirements.

Ultimately, compounding pharmacies provide a valuable service for patients who benefit from personalized medication solutions. By adjusting medications to individual needs, compounding pharmacies can play a crucial role in optimizing patient health and well-being.

The Power of Active Pharmaceutical Ingredients (APIs) in Drug Development

Active pharmaceutical ingredients ,(APIs) are the fundamental building blocks of drug formulations. Their precise chemical structures confer the therapeutic benefits that manage a wide range of diseases. The development and optimization of APIs is a intricate process, requiring extensive research and development studies.

The potency, efficacy, and safety of a drug are directly linked to the quality and characteristics of its API. Therefore, pharmaceutical companies invest heavily in development to ensure the production of high-quality APIs that meet stringent regulatory standards.

Selecting the Proper Over-the-Counter Medicine

Experiencing aches and pains? Your local drugstore is stocked with a selection of over-the-counter (OTC) drugs that can provide much-needed relief. But with so many options available, choosing the right medication can feel overwhelming. To ensure you're getting the most effective treatment for your specific symptoms, consider these factors.

  • Start with identifying your primary symptom.
  • Then, scrutinize the product labels carefully. Pay attention to the active ingredients.
  • Keep in mind that different OTC medications are formulated for specific conditions.
  • If you're unsure which medication is best suited for your needs, don't hesitate to talk to a pharmacist. They can offer personalized recommendations based on your symptoms.

By taking the time to select the appropriate OTC medication, you can effectively manage your symptoms and get back to feeling your best.
